Who do you think are the 3 best left tackles of all time?
My votes go in order:
Anthony Munoz - 11 pro-bowls, left tackle speed with right tackle power and mentality, dominated year after year would violently maul whoever was opposite him. The best ever.
Jonathan Ogden - A monster, 11 pro-bowls, moved fast and could cut off the edge easily, would maul multiple linemen at once on the snap, physically unmatched for size and power.
Tony Bosselli - Like Munoz, was the prototype offensive tackle for his era, tall, fast, strong, dominated in the pass and the run, and was extremely disciplined. His career was slowed some by injuried.
Honorable mention to: Art Shell, Dan Dierdorf, Jackie Slater (allrounders who wouldnt have had the size or power to compete today)
Orlando Pace, Walter Jones (Pace has been injury prone and Jones took years to be dominant, both are better pass blockers than run blockers.)
